ECGs: A Century of Insights
- ECGs provide accessible cardiac diagnostics using surface electrical recordings.
- They've been instrumental for over a century, offering a wealth of information.
Democratizing ECG Analysis
- AI can democratize ECG interpretation, reducing reliance on extensive training.
- AI excels in pattern recognition, aiding in diagnosis and report generation.
AI for ECG Data
- AI models can analyze both raw ECG voltage data and images.
- Image-based analysis offers better integration with existing clinical workflows.
